Definitions
Noun
1

a feeling of evil to come

"a steadily escalating sense of foreboding"

"the lawyer had a presentiment that the judge would dismiss the case"

2

an unfavorable omen

3

A sense of evil to come.

Verb
1

present participle of forebode

Adjective
1

ominously prophetic

2

Of ominous significance; serving as an ill omen; foretelling of harm or difficulty.
